> Dave, it's counter-intuitive as can be, isn't it? The 'compensating capacitor' is always in circuit. And you'd think the components of filter F would pretty well isolate the tuned circuit -
> including tube plate and grid - from the power supply. I looked at the filter components using the Shure Bros. cardboard swizzle, and the 23 uH chokes are about 500 ohms and
> the 0.001's are about 50 ohms each. Not perfect isolation, but you'd think good enough? I am eager indeed to learn how well this 'compensating capacitor' works, assuming a good
> one is in the circuit. Hey - a funny thought just struck me - if that compensation idea has merit, you could try a mica compression trimmer across the battery here, and supposedly
> adjust for exact compensation.

> The mystery of the frequency shift appears to be
> solved:
> https://goo.gl/photos/Cp3hyLwEJmX3Ua3M7
>
> But that brings-up another question:
> Just how does this freq. compensation work?
> The manual is available as a PDF at:
> https://drive.google.com/file/d/0B1zXYo8XYQS8MmgtNHVsektvT1k/view?usp=sharing
>
> A simplified schematic is on page 19 (PDF paging).
> A full diagram is on page 20 (PDF paging).
>
> It appears that the compensation cap, C6, when the rig is keyed, is connected one side to the Cathode circuit of the RF stage and the other, in series with the .001 cap in the Plate circuit filter, to the center of the Oscillator tank at the junction of
> the C1 caps. So the effect is in
> the cathode circuit? Anyone understand
> what's going on here?
